What does the Bible say about the life of Elijah?

Answered in 1 source

The Bible describes Elijah as one of the greatest prophets who never saw death and performed miracles through God's power.

The life of Elijah is a powerful testimony in the Bible, notably found in 1 Kings and 2 Kings. He is recognized as one of the greatest prophets, initiating a fervent stand against idolatry in Israel. Notably, he never experienced death but was taken up by a chariot of fire, which emphasizes God's sovereign plan and purpose for him. Elijah performed several miracles, including raising the dead and calling down fire from heaven, demonstrating God's power and authority working through him, as seen in passages like 1 Kings 17 and 18. His miraculous deeds point to the divine commission he received from God in a time of moral decay and spiritual darkness.
Scripture References: 1 Kings 17:1-7, 2 Kings 2:11
